📜  爬行者 (1)

📅  最后修改于: 2023-12-03 15:40:49.247000             🧑  作者: Mango

爬行者

爬行者是网络爬虫的另一种称呼,指的是一类自动抓取网页内容和数据的程序。

爬行者的功能

爬行者的主要功能是自动抓取网页,分析网页内容构造网页索引和抓取网页相关数据,这些数据可以是网页的标题,关键词,描述,也可以是网页上的图片,视频,音频等。

爬行者还可以根据指定的规则自动抓取整个网站的内容,包括网站的链接,局部链接和站内的所有页面。

爬行者的工作原理

爬行者的工作原理大致可以分为以下几个步骤:

  1. 爬行者首先向目标网站发送请求,并获取到网页的内容。
  2. 爬行者分析网页内容,提取网页中的链接,图片等相关数据,并将这些数据保存到数据库或者文件中。
  3. 爬行者根据指定的规则继续访问链接,并抓取链接指向的页面内容。
  4. 当爬行者完成所有指定任务后,会生成一个完整的索引或者数据集合,供数据分析或者应用开发使用。
爬行者的应用领域

爬行者在网络信息处理和应用开发中应用十分广泛,主要应用于以下领域:

  • 搜索引擎。搜索引擎通过爬行者抓取和分析网页内容,构建网页索引,提供精确的搜索结果。
  • 数据采集。爬行者可以抓取网站上的各种数据,如商品价格,评论,用户信息等。
  • 站点监控。通过爬行者,可以定时监控目标站点的变化,并及时更新本地数据。
  • 舆情监控。通过爬行者可以抓取网站上的新闻,博客等信息,及时了解舆情动态。
结束语

通过以上介绍,相信大家对爬行者有了更全面的认识。爬行者的应用场景非常广泛,但是在使用时也需要注意遵守相关规范和法律法规,保护网络安全和用户隐私。